What is Red Light Therapy?

Red light therapy, also known as photobiomodulation or low-level laser therapy (LLLT), is a non-invasive treatment that utilizes red and near-infrared light to stimulate cellular regeneration and boost tissue repair. It exposes the skin to wavelengths of natural light between 600-900 nanometers, using LEDs (light emitting diodes).

When absorbed by the skin and cells, this red light energizes the mitochondria, which are the powerhouses of our cells. This boosts adenosine triphosphate (ATP) production, which fuels cellular activity and facilitates healing and regeneration.

Red light therapy is commonly used by dermatologists and aestheticians to reverse signs of aging, reduce inflammation, treat acne, promote wound healing, and alleviate pain. At-home red light therapy devices are also growing in popularity for their anti-aging and skin-enhancing benefits.

How Red Light Therapy Slows Down Aging?

To understand how red light therapy may slow aging, we need to start at the cellular level. Our bodies are composed of billions of cells that make up our tissues and organs. Within these cells are organelles called mitochondria that act as “powerhouses” to produce energy that fuels all bodily processes.

As we age, mitochondrial function declines. This leads to reduced energy production, impaired cell function, and the onset of degenerative changes over time. Research shows red and near-infrared light can boost declining mitochondrial function by inducing a biochemical effect in cells, stimulating energy production and revitalizing cell and tissue performance.

Specifically, when red or near-infrared light is absorbed by a cell, it activates mitochondria to produce more adenosine triphosphate (ATP), the main source of cellular energy. This causes a cascade of signaling effects that ultimately stimulate cellular repair and regeneration. Cellular communication is enhanced, inflammation reduced, antioxidants produced, damaged tissue repaired, circulation improved, and more.

In this way, red light therapy is thought to act as a catalyst that shifts cells into a reparative, youthful state. The light essentially “recharges” aging cells to help combat the gradual decline in how cells and tissues function. This potential to revive aging cells and tissues is why red light therapy is believed to have anti-aging effects throughout the body.

One of the biggest claimed benefits of red light therapy is a more youthful, radiant complexion. This is a key driver behind the rise of high-tech light panels in spas and dermatology clinics. But are the dramatic before-and-after images we see truly supported by science? It is true that multiple studies demonstrate red and near infrared light can improve signs of skin aging. Here’s a review of some of the evidence:

  • A 2006 study found that subjects experienced improvements in skin softness, smoothness, and firmness after nine sessions of red light therapy over five weeks.
  • A 2007 clinical study found that after eight 830 and 633nm red light treatments over four weeks, subjects experienced a significant 36% reduction in wrinkles and a 19% increase in skin elasticity.
  • A 2009 study found that red light therapy was effective in improving skin wrinkle depth and surface roughness, with more than 90 percent of people experiencing visibly smoother and firmer skin.
  • A 2014 study showed that red light therapy can regenerate skin and increase intradermal collagen.

While the body of evidence is still emerging, these results are promising. Red light appears capable of improving wrinkles, skin laxity, collagen production, tone/texture, and more – all key factors in more youthful looking skin.

Is Red Light Therapy Safe?

Red light therapy is considered very safe, with minimal side effects. The low-heat LEDs used in quality home devices pose no UV danger or risk of burns.

Red light is non-toxic and will not damage existing skin cells or tissue. It does not break down collagen like ablative laser resurfacing treatments. Most people find red light pleasant and relaxing.

Mild side effects like headache or dizziness can sometimes occur if sessions exceed 10 minutes. Redness or rashes may appear with photosensitizing medication. Overall, red light is gentle enough for all skin types with no downtime.

To ensure safe use:

  • Confirm your device emits light between 600-900 nm. Far infrared or UV could be unsafe.
  • Read all instructions carefully and don’t exceed recommended session times.
  • Avoid directing light into the eyes. Wear included safety goggles.
  • Ask your doctor before use if you are on medication or have health conditions.
  • Use strict eyewear and limit sessions if you have a photosensitivity disorder.
